UGC script template

Build better UGC scripts for TikTok, Reels and Shorts

Use this copy-paste UGC script template to brief creators, record in-house clips, plan product demos, write POV ads and create avatar-based short-form videos with a clearer structure.

UGC scripts Creator briefs Product demos POV clips Avatar videos

Built for brands, creators and agencies that need stronger short-form ideas without sending vague briefs.

Hook → Demo Shape the story fast
Script → Campaign Use it beyond one clip
1. Hook Call out the audience, problem or desired result in a natural first-person way.
2. Before Show the old habit, friction or situation the viewer recognises.
3. Product Introduce the product or offer without making the clip feel like a hard pitch.
4. Demo Show the product in use and explain the main benefit in plain language.
5. Result Describe the outcome, feeling or change, then give one simple next step.
Template outcome

Cleaner briefs, better clips and more usable creator-style content

Use the same structure for real creators, internal filming, AI avatars, product demos and paid social tests.

One UGC script can become a video ad, Reel, product page clip, email visual, SmartPage asset and campaign test.

Who this template is for

For brands and creators who need UGC that still has a clear job

UGC should feel natural, but it still needs structure. The goal is to make the video easy to record, easy to brief and useful inside a real campaign.

Ecommerce

Product demos

Plan creator-style product videos that show the problem, product, use case and result clearly.

Creators

Brand work

Use the structure to write smoother brand videos without sounding over-scripted or robotic.

Agencies

Creator briefs

Give creators a clear direction while leaving room for natural delivery, personal details and platform-native language.

AI video

Avatar content

Use the script with AI avatars, image-to-video workflows and short-form campaign assets.

Template structure

Simple UGC structure: problem, product, result, CTA

Keep the script loose enough for natural delivery while still covering the beats that make the video useful.

[Hook – 1 to 2 lines]
Call out the viewer and the problem or result in a natural first-person way.

[Problem / before – 1 to 3 lines]
Describe what life looked like before using the product or offer.

[Discovery / why this – 1 to 3 lines]
Share how you found the product and why you gave it a chance.

[Demo / how it works – 2 to 4 lines]
Show the product in use and explain what stands out in plain language.

[Result / after – 1 to 3 lines]
Describe the change, with a specific outcome, feeling or improvement.

[CTA – 1 line]
Tell people what to do next in a way that fits the platform and campaign.
Copy-paste version

Copy-paste UGC script template

Share this with creators or use it in-house to record your own UGC-style clips.

[HOOK]
"Okay, if you're [AUDIENCE] and you're tired of [PROBLEM], you need to see this."

[PROBLEM / BEFORE]
"I used to [OLD HABIT / SITUATION], and it always led to [BAD OUTCOME].
Nothing I tried really fixed it properly."

[DISCOVERY / WHY THIS]
"Then I tried [PRODUCT / BRAND] because [REASON YOU TRIED IT]."

[DEMO / HOW IT WORKS]
"Here's what I actually do with it:
- [STEP 1 IN SIMPLE WORDS]
- [STEP 2 IN SIMPLE WORDS]
- [STEP 3 IN SIMPLE WORDS]
What I like most is [FAVOURITE FEATURE OR FEELING]."

[RESULT / AFTER]
"After [TIMEFRAME], I noticed [SPECIFIC RESULT].
Now [DESCRIBE SMALL, RELATABLE CHANGE IN DAILY LIFE]."

[CTA]
"If you want to try it, [CTA – 'there is a link in my bio', 'use my code ____', 'tap the tag on screen']."
Example in action

Example UGC script for a productivity app

Here is how someone might fill in the template for a simple productivity app video.

[HOOK]
"Okay, if you're working from home and your to-do list never ends, you need to see this."

[PROBLEM / BEFORE]
"I used to write my tasks on random sticky notes and in my Notes app.
By 3pm my brain was fried and I still had not done the important stuff."

[DISCOVERY / WHY THIS]
"Then I tried FocusFlow after a friend showed me how she plans her day in 5 minutes."

[DEMO / HOW IT WORKS]
"Here's what I actually do with it:
- brain dump everything into one list
- drag 3 non-negotiables into my Today column
- set a 25-minute timer and focus on one thing at a time
What I like most is how simple it is."

[RESULT / AFTER]
"After a week, I was finishing work on time instead of pretending to work late.
Now I close my laptop at 5pm without feeling guilty."

[CTA]
"If you want to try it, there is a free trial in my bio. Look for FocusFlow."
Turn the script into a campaign

UGC works better when it connects to your wider creative system

The script is the starting point. From there, you can create avatar clips, image-led videos, product visuals, email assets, SmartPage journeys and campaign tests.

UGC script

Start with a clear hook and story arc.

Avatar video

Use reusable on-screen identity.

Product visuals

Pair with images and campaign assets.

Campaign path

Route viewers to offers, links or follow-up.

How to use it in Stratboost

A simple workflow from UGC script to usable campaign asset

Keep each video connected to the product, offer and next step.

  1. Save the reusable script structure

    Keep strong UGC frameworks inside Templates so your team can reuse them across products, creators and campaign angles.

  2. Build the short-form video faster

    Use AI Video Studio, the AI Avatar Video Generator or the AI Image to Video Generator depending on whether you start with a script, avatar or product visual.

  3. Use a better video brief before generating

    Pair this script with the Video Ad Brief Template so the goal, audience, product angle, proof points and call to action stay focused.

  4. Connect the clip to the wider campaign

    Use the Product Photo to Video Ad Workflow or Shopify Product Videos page when the UGC idea is part of a product launch, paid social test or ecommerce creative workflow.

  5. Store winning versions in Workspace

    Keep final videos, scripts, prompts, visuals and campaign variations in Workspace so the best ideas are easier to reuse.

Related pages

These pages help users move from script to video, product creative, avatar content and campaign workflow.

FAQ

UGC script template questions

Quick answers for teams using UGC scripts in creator briefs, paid social and AI video workflows.

What is a UGC script template?

A UGC script template is a repeatable structure for planning creator-style videos with a hook, problem, product demo, result and call to action.

Who should use this template?

It is useful for ecommerce brands, agencies, creators and teams that need clearer product demos, paid social ads, POV clips or avatar-based videos.

Does it work for TikTok and Reels?

Yes. The same structure works for TikTok, Reels and Shorts. Adjust the pacing, caption and CTA for each platform.

Can I use this with AI avatars?

Yes. Use the script as the base for avatar-led content, product demos, founder-style clips and short-form ads.

What should I create after the script?

Turn the script into a video brief, collect product visuals, generate the clip, then connect the best result to your page, offer or follow-up flow.

Start with a clear structure, create stronger short-form videos and connect each clip to the wider campaign instead of treating it as a one-off asset.

Script → Brief → Video → Campaign

Keep your best UGC ideas reusable across creators, avatars, product pages, emails and social campaigns.